There are this many autonomous regions in China today.<br> a. 2 <br> c. 4 <br> b. 3 <br> d. 5
nordsb [41]
There are 5 autonomous regions in China today. One of them is Tibet, and the others are: <span>Guangxi, Inner Mongolia, Ningxia, and Xinjiang. They have local governments and their own laws. They are usually centered around a minority ethnicity, for example, Xinjiang is home to the Uyghurs (and some other minorities).</span>
